How to reset counter at each unique value in script?

Hypothetical Source Data:

Dog

Dog

Dog

Dog

Cat

Cat

Chicken

Chicken

Bird

Desired Output:

Dog|1

Dog|2

Dog|3

Dog|4

Cat|1

Cat|2

Cat|3

Chicken|1

Chicken|2

Bird|1

2 Ways

1) Using Peek/Previous

Fact:

LOAD Field

FROM ...;

FinalFact:

LOAD Field,

     If(Field = Previous(Field), RangeSum(Peek('Counter'), 1), 1) as Counter

Resident Fact

Order By Field;

2) Using AutoNumber

Fact:

LOAD Field

FROM ...;

FinalFact:

LOAD Field,

     AutoNumber(RecNo(), Field) as Counter

Resident Fact

Order By Field;
